When you are trying to push NuGet package into Artifactory NuGet local
repository, you should add the 'api/nuget' to the the URL before the
repository name.
For example:

nuget push mypackage.1.0.0.nupkg -Source http://host:port/artifactory/
api/nuget/nuget-local/path/do/deploy/

> We'd like to use Artifactory Pro as our new Repository when we switch to
> NuGet. My Artifactory is up and running and i can load Packages to the
> local
> Repository when i use the web application.
> When i try to load a NuGet Package to the Repository using the nuget.exe,
> nuget tells me that the push was successful. However, my package does not
> show up in the Artifactory.
> If i add /api/v2 to the Repository-URL, then these folders are created but
> still no package appears.
